What makes Charlotte unique for flooring

Charlotte winters months are gentle,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ture across the year can be broad. That rhythm matters. Timber moves with dampness, tile assemblies require expansion joints, and adhesives fall short if set up in a wet crawlspace. Areas include their very own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es often hide a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will determine your indoor family member humidity,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the new material. They'll discuss adjustment in days, not hours. If they never take out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, rug, or concrete: picking for your space

Every material does well in certain problems and stops working in others. Take into consideration lived fact before style.

Hardwood works magnificently in Charlotte, but it requires ste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er, expect g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ful adjustment. Strong white oak executes better than maple in this climate due to the fact that it relocates extra pred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a safer choice over a piece or over spaces with potential moisture. If you want site-finished floors, budget for dirt control and an additional day or more of remedy time.

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has taken over permanently factors. It's forgiving of wetness, manages pet dog nails, and installs quick.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ight tolerances, you'll see every hump and depression in raking light. The difference between a bargain mount and a professional LVP job is the progressing preparation. The warranty language on numerous LVP brand names as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your specialist actions and attains that.

Tile is sturdy, but it's unforgiving of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inking fractures and curled sides, and older homes might have lively joists. The repair appertains underlayment, decoupling membranes where appropriate, and motion joints in big runs. A square, well-laid floor tile floor looks easy because a pro did the complex layout mathematics before blending the very first batch of thinset.

Carpet brings heat at an affordable price. The mistakes remain in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, skip standard r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ture creates compression marks that alleviate with time, but the best pad helps. A good installer will certainly intend seam positioning far from heavy traffic and think about the stack direction in adjoining rooms.

Polished concrete or durable sheet items appear periodically in cellars and studios. Right here, wetness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will certainly make it through, or if you need a vapor retarder. A professional who pl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en a lot more un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by poor subfloor prep than any kind of various other reason. Floors count on what's underne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at numerous factors. It prevails to find the sitting rooms dry and the back spaces elevated due to the fact that a downspout unloads near the structure. Take care of the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the like degree. Lots of older homes incline somewhat towards the facility.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the solution may be sanding down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ature level, primer, and mix proportion issue. An excellent crew chooses brands they know and assigns a lead who has actually poured dozens of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a dampness mitigation guide might be required. The expense harms upfront, however it's low-cost insurance policy compared to peeling glue or cupped crafted timber. Many failings show up between month 6 and twelve, following a rainy summer, when the piece gets up and begins pressing vapor.

Handling repairs the smart way

Floors fail for factors, and the solution needs to address the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ance usually points to moisture breach. Changing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ading exterior is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ile commonly traces back to inadequate coverage under large-format tiles. A pro will pull a suspect floor t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eaks, the treatment is from listed below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building adhesive right into joints, and utilizing shims sensibly minimizes noise without tearing up completed flo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be honest regarding assumptions. Repair services can quit squeaks in targeted areas, however an old floor system might still speak a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, harmed slabs can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er knows exactly how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products call for reducing and heat to release glue. Matching discontinued l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
